Chapter - 1- POEM: THE EXPRESS BY Stephen Spender
COMPLETE POEM : THE EXPRESS by STEPHEN SPENDER
Stenza 1: Lines 1-7
After the first powerful plain manifesto
The black statement of pistons, without more fuss
But gliding like a queen, she leaves the station.
Without bowing and with restrained unconcern
She passes the houses which humbly crowd outside,
The gasworks and at last the heavy page
Of death, printed by gravestones in the cemetery.
Stenza 2: Lines 8-14
Beyond the town there lies the open country
Where, gathering speed, she acquires mystery,
The luminous self-possession of ships on ocean.
It is now she begins to sing at first quite low
Then loud, and at last with a jazzy madness
The song of her whistle screaming at curves,
Of deafening tunnels, brakes, innumerable bolts.
Stenza 3: Lines 15-20
And always light, aerial, underneath
Goes the elate metre of her wheels.
Steaming through metal landscape on her lines
She plunges new eras of wild happiness
Where speed throws up strange shapes, broad curves
And parallels clean like the steel of guns.
Stenza 4: Lines 21-27
At last, further than Edinburgh or Rome,
Beyond the crest of the world, she reaches night
Where only a low streamline brightness
Of phosphorus on the tossing hills is white.
Ah, like a comet through flame, she moves entranced
Wrapt in her music no bird song, no, nor bough
Breaking with honey buds, shall ever equal
